Exploring the World of Financial Advice

Seeking expert direction in your financial journey can be overwhelming. With a multitude of advisors available, pinpointing the right one for your requirements is paramount. First clarifying your financial objectives. Do you seek investment optimization? Are you focused on saving for retirement? Specifying your objectives will aid the process of finding a appropriate advisor.

  • Consider an advisor's expertise. Look for registrations that indicate their skill in the appropriate financial field.
  • Research an advisor's history. Years of practice can imply their reliability.
  • Understand their fee structure. Openness regarding fees is crucial to avoid any unexpected costs.

Bear this in mind that choosing a financial advisor is a personal decision. Proceed cautiously and opt for an advisor you feel at ease with.

Locating the Right Advisor for Your Needs

Choosing a right advisor can be a daunting task. With so many options available, it's important to thoughtfully consider your specific needs. First, pinpoint what kind of advisor you need. Do you want an individual who specializes in retirement planning? Or perhaps you need support with business matters.

Once you've clarified your needs, begin your hunt. Converse to friends for suggestions. You can also consult online listings to locate qualified advisors in your area.

When you've gathered a pool of potential advisors, arrange consultations. This will give you the possibility to speak to them in person and gauge their knowledge, communication style, and overall match with your requirements. Refrain from being hesitant to inquire to ensure you feel comfortable and certain in your selection.
